Understanding the Floyd County Jail Inmate Roster

The inmate roster is an essential database that the Floyd County Sheriff’s Office utilizes to manage and track the individuals currently in their custody. It serves as a digital record of each inmate’s basic information, legal status, and relevant details pertaining to their incarceration. This roster is regularly updated to ensure the accuracy and timeliness of the data, playing a vital role in the efficient administration of the jail.
Key Features of the Inmate Roster
Inmate Identification: The roster provides a comprehensive overview of each inmate’s personal details, including their full name, date of birth, gender, and unique identification number. This information helps in quickly identifying and locating specific individuals within the jail’s population.
Booking Information: It includes crucial booking details, such as the date and time of an inmate’s admission to the facility, the charges they face, and the booking number assigned to their case. This information is vital for law enforcement agencies and legal professionals.
Current Status: The roster indicates the current status of each inmate, whether they are awaiting trial, serving a sentence, or on work release. It also highlights any special considerations or classifications, such as medical needs or security level.
Release Information: For inmates who have completed their sentences or been released on bail, the roster provides details on their release date and time, as well as any post-release conditions or requirements.
Contact Details: The roster may also include contact information for the inmate’s next of kin or emergency contacts, allowing for efficient communication in case of emergencies or legal updates.
Accessibility and Usage

The Floyd County Jail Inmate Roster is accessible to the public via the Floyd County Sheriff’s Office website. This online platform provides a user-friendly interface, allowing individuals to search for specific inmates by name or inmate number. The roster is designed to be responsive, ensuring optimal viewing on various devices, from desktops to mobile phones.
